本文目录导读:
随着大数据时代的到来,数据仓库和数据库成为了企业信息化的核心组成部分,许多人对数据仓库和数据库的概念模糊不清,甚至混淆两者之间的区别,本文将从多个角度详细阐述数据仓库和数据库的主要区别,帮助读者更好地理解两者在信息化建设中的角色与作用。
数据仓库与数据库的主要区别
1、目的与功能
图片来源于网络,如有侵权联系删除
数据库:主要用于存储、管理和查询数据,支持日常的业务运营,数据库强调数据的实时性、一致性和完整性,以满足用户对数据的基本需求。
数据仓库:主要用于支持企业决策,通过整合、清洗、转换和存储数据,为企业提供全面、深入的数据分析,数据仓库强调数据的整合性、历史性和分析性。
2、数据结构
数据库:采用关系型数据模型,以表格形式存储数据,方便用户进行查询、更新和删除操作。
数据仓库:采用多维数据模型,以事实表和维度表的形式存储数据,便于用户进行多维分析。
3、数据来源
数据库:数据来源于企业的日常业务系统,如ERP、CRM等。
数据仓库:数据来源于企业内部和外部的多个数据源,包括数据库、日志文件、网络数据等。
图片来源于网络,如有侵权联系删除
4、数据更新频率
数据库:数据更新频率较高,实时性强。
数据仓库:数据更新频率相对较低,通常按天、周或月进行数据加载。
5、数据一致性
数据库:保证数据的一致性,避免数据冗余和冲突。
数据仓库:在数据整合过程中,可能存在一定的数据冗余和冲突,但通过数据清洗、转换和合并等手段,确保最终数据的一致性。
6、数据访问方式
数据库:支持多种访问方式,如SQL查询、应用程序接口等。
图片来源于网络,如有侵权联系删除
数据仓库:支持多维分析、数据挖掘等技术,提供丰富的分析工具和接口。
7、应用场景
数据库:适用于日常业务运营、事务处理等场景。
数据仓库:适用于企业决策支持、战略规划、市场分析等场景。
数据仓库和数据库在信息化建设中扮演着重要角色,两者之间存在明显的区别,数据库侧重于数据存储、管理和查询,满足日常业务需求;而数据仓库则侧重于数据整合、分析和挖掘,为企业决策提供支持,了解两者之间的差异,有助于企业根据实际需求选择合适的技术方案,提高信息化建设水平。
标签: #数据仓库和数据库的主要区别有
评论列表